Item 1.01 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ement.
On November 30, 2020, AxoGen Corporation (“AC”), a Delaware corporation and a wholly owned subsidiary of AxoGen, Inc., entered into the Fifth Amendment to Lease (the “Fifth Amendment”) with SNH Medical Office Properties Trust, a Maryland real estate investment trust (“SNH”). SNH is the landlord of AC’s currently leased approximately 19,000 square foot corporate headquarters facility in the Progress Center at 13631 Progress Boulevard, Alachua, Florida 32615 (the “Current Premises”) pursuant to separate premises under that certain lease dated as of February 6, 2007, as amended (the “Lease”).
The Fifth Amendment provides that the terms attributable to the separate premises demised by the lease will be co-terminus and will expire on October 31, 2021. AC also has the right to extend the term of the Current Premises for an additional period of five years commencing on November 1, 2021 (the “Extended Term”). Annual Gross Rent (as defined in the Lease) for each year of the Extended Term shall be equal to 103% of the Annual Gross Rent in effect for each immediately preceding year. AC’s Annual Gross Rent shall be approximately $370,700 from November 1, 2020 through October 31, 2021.
The foregoing summary of the material terms of the Fifth Amendment is qualified in its entirety by reference to the full text of the Fifth, which is attached hereto as Exhibit 10.9.5 and incorporated by reference.
